The keyboard is located behind the thermostat cover. Sixteen keys are used to set, review and modify programmed times and temperature settings.
The thermostat display shows a day, time, program period, and temperature.
The thermostat can be set for two Occupied and two Unoccupied times for each day of the week (28 independent time settings). Temporary Occupied key provides quick temporary temperature changes for increased occupant comfort. The Continuous An unoccupied key provides energy-efficient operation for extended periods of time.

The program has four temperature settings, Occupied and Unoccupied heat, and cool. The thermostat will operate at the Unoccupied temperature setting unless the thermostat is programmed. The following chart shows the default temperature settings.
Control | Occupied Setpoint | Unoccupied Setpoint | ||
Default | Desired | Default | Desired | |
Heating | 70°F (21°C) | 55°F (13°C) | ||
Cooling | 78°F (25.5°C) | 90°F (32°C) |

NOTE: The setpoint temperature range is 40 to 90°F (7 to 31°C) for heating and 45 to 99°F (9 to 37°C) for cooling.

Symptom | Action |
Display will not come on. | • Check if the circuit breaker is tripped—reset the circuit breaker. • Check if the fuse is blown—replace the fuse. • Check if the system switch at the equipment is in the Off position— set to the On position. • Check wiring between thermostat and HVAC equipment—replace any broken wires. • If 24 Vac is present, proceed with troubleshooting. |
Temperature settings will not change (Example: cannot set the heating higher or the cooling lower). | • Check that the temperature setpoints are: – heating: 40 to 90°F (7 to 31°C) – cooling: 45 to 99°F (9 to 37°C). • Keyboard is locked. Contact the installer. |
Heating will not come on. | • Check if the circuit breaker is tripped—reset the circuit breaker. • Check if the fuse is blown—replace the fuse. • Check if the system switch at the equipment is in the Off position— set to On position. • If 24 Vac is present, proceed with troubleshooting. • Wait five minutes for the system to respond. • Set system selection to Heat. |
Symptom | Action |
Cooling will not come on. | • Check if the circuit breaker is tripped—reset the circuit breaker. • Check if the fuse is blown—replace the fuse. • Check if the system switch at the equipment is in the Off position— set to On position. • If 24 Vac is present, proceed with troubleshooting. • Wait five minutes for the system to respond. • Set system selection to Cool. |
System on indicator (flame=heat, snowflake=cool) is displayed, but no warm or cool air is coming from the registers. | Wait a minute after seeing the flame or snowflake and then check the registers. |
